Assessing Readiness
Before embarking on the AI journey, it is essential to conduct a comprehensive assessment of your organisation's readiness. This involves understanding both the current capabilities and the cultural openness to AI.
- Evaluate existing technological infrastructure to identify gaps that could hinder AI integration.
- Conduct surveys and interviews to gauge the staff's attitude towards AI and identify potential resistance points.
- Assess the skill levels of your workforce and determine the need for training in AI-related competencies.
By having a clear picture of where your organisation stands, you can tailor your approach to address specific challenges and leverage existing strengths.
Develop a Clear Roadmap
Once you've assessed readiness, the next step is to develop a clear roadmap. This roadmap should prioritize AI projects that align with your strategic goals and address pressing healthcare challenges.
- Define specific, measurable objectives for your AI initiatives.
- Prioritize projects based on their potential impact and feasibility.
- Establish timelines and allocate resources effectively to ensure project success.
A well-crafted roadmap not only provides direction but also serves as a tool for measuring progress and maintaining focus.
Engage Stakeholders Early
The successful adoption of AI in healthcare hinges on the engagement of stakeholders across the organisation. Early involvement fosters collaboration and ensures that everyone understands the benefits of AI, working towards common objectives.
- Identify key stakeholders from various departments and involve them in the planning process.
- Communicate the vision and potential benefits of AI clearly and consistently.
- Address concerns and misconceptions about AI by providing education and evidence of its benefits.
By creating a collaborative environment, you can transform potential resistance into active support and enthusiasm.
Take Action Now
The best way to demonstrate AI's potential and pave the way for broader adoption is to start with a pilot project. This initial step allows you to showcase tangible results and build momentum.
- Select a pilot project that addresses a well-defined problem and has a high likelihood of success.
- Use the pilot project as a learning experience to refine your approach and build a case for wider AI integration.
- Capture and communicate the outcomes, both successes and learnings, to build support for further AI initiatives.
Taking action, even on a small scale, can generate invaluable insights and help create a culture of innovation within your organisation.
